Expression of Cell Cycle Related Factors Cyclin D1,CDK4,P16MTS1 and PRb in Condyloma Acuminatum

Abstract: Objective To investigate the expression and im plication of cell-cycle related factors(Cyclin D1,CDK4,P16MTS1 and PRb)in condyloma acuminatum(CA).Methods The expression and distribution of cyclin D1,CDK4,P16MTS1 and PRb were detected by immunohisto chemical technique streptavidin peroxidase(SP)in 27cases of HPV6/11 positive CA that were confirmed by PCR and 10cases of normal skins(foreskins).Results ①Cyclin D1was not expressed in both normal skin and lesions of CA.②The intensity of expression of CDK4 was 2.19in the basal cells in the lesions of CA,which was significantly weaker than that in normal skin(4.8,P<0.01).③The intensity of expression of P16MTS1 was 1.33 in prickle cells in the lesio ns of CA,which was significantly stronger than that in normal skin(0,P<0.05).④The intensity of expression of PRb in both basal and prickle cells of CA were 0.89 and 0.44,respectively,which were significantly stronger than those in normal skin(0and 0,P<0.05).Conclusion There is no significant alteration in G1 check point of cell cycle in the lesions of CArelated to HPV6/11.
